10 Common Mistakes to Avoid For Network Marketing Newbies


This article was posted by noreply@blogger.com (Article Man) Author details may be found in the resource box at the end of the article

You have heard by now the staggering truth that 95% of people fail in
MLM? I strongly believe that among the 95%, there are sincere,
hardworking people who work hard to make the business work for them, but
are spending most of their time and money doing all the wrong things!

Avoiding these wrong things saves you the valuable time (some people in
MLM do the wrong things for years) so you can learn how to do the right
things with the time you saved.

1. Trying to comprehend everything

If you are new in your company and you sit down for a few days (some
employees may even need weeks before they place an initial telephone
call) testing the product, digesting all of the company literature,
analyzing every sum relating to the compensation table, committing to
memory all of the names of the executives in the company (I think we
catch the drift)

This is an extremely laborious method to get underway in your business.

Your business is like riding a bicycle

You do not get to know how to ride by reading the greatest handbook on
riding
You do not find out until the minute you begin to peddle
You learn by tumbling off
You also learn how not to fall off after falling off the first time

2. Reading each manuscript in the business

Most MLMs advise a reading catalogue and they are extremely useful for
new people, particularly if the information is accurate and enlightening
about the industry. Reading is also an exceptionally good practice to
develop. But one of the biggest errors that new people make is in
believing that the more documentation they read, the greater the amount
of money they are going to make. Those types of books are mainly
self-help books or network marketing self-improvement.

Most newbies waste excessive amounts of time reading books for a variety
of purposes.

They are weighed down by lack of knowledge. Again, they are attempting
to comprehend the whole thing before actually getting out there.

They are plagued by apprehension. The paralysis makes them withdraw to
their books without meeting people.

They are beleaguered by annoyance. They presume that after reading their
first book they will be successful and, if they do not accomplish
enough, they get discouraged and experience the desire for self-help
even more. They seek a different book. If they do not succeed again,
they will hold themselves responsible once more. Always remember; books
are one-sided. It might be successful for the author but not for another.

3. Performing the work on their own during the first month

Network marketing is not bothered if you are a CEO, industrialist,
director, housewife, university student or a vagrant. If you are new to
the business then you start from nothing.

If you think that you can bring in a six figure income in 2 to 5 years
time without following a structure then you are clutching at straws.
There are those in conventional business who do succeed in only a short
time but everyone learns from somebody and network marketing is no
exception.

Here is a case in point:

There is a guy who is a knowledgeable businessman. He began in network
marketing and wished to do it his own way. He hired a workplace,
employed a few personnel, formed a sales group and dispatched them after
paying a few hundred thousand dollars on capital only. After 3 months,
his business had zilch to show for it.

What had occurred? One of the major reasons for his lack of success was
the reality that network marketing is not designed to be run using this
approach. His employees or sales team will not be able to reproduce this
method.

There are uplines guides to lead you and they do not charge you when you
request advice. I would approach them like an ill man would visit a
medical specialist rather than an engineer.

4. Giving up your job

Network Marketing is a business like any other business. Do not con
yourself into thinking that you are going to have to burn all of your
bridges and invest everything you have got without any means of making
any money for the next 6 months.

There is an old adage that says; if the only tool I have is a hammer,
all my problems will look like nails. In network marketing, every form
of monetary strain may destroy your prospects because you will
constantly view them as money bags prior to and even once they get in.

Some veteran networkers only think about quitting their job when the
earnings in their business equal at least twice their existing revenue.

5. Selling the business or I have a business prospect for you

What you are doing at the moment will be duplicated downline. Most
people would concur that 80-90% of the populace are not qualified sales
people.

Most people who are unable to sell, sell items that do not resolve other
peoples issues, to people who do not like being sold to and who label
you as a shady salesman attempting to pick their pockets.

This means that most newbies make the error of attempting to sell the
prospect to others (who do not want to be enlisted or sold to). People
are in search of answers to their problems consequently pitching the
prospect typically appears to potential buyers as just a method of the
business builder to get their hands on their money. This frequently
leads to:

6. Entreating people to join

New distributors become so desperate to recruit people that they end up
appearing like fancy beggars in suits. They pitch and sell and pitch and
sell so much that prospects become fearful of them. Some even hound
their prospects.

Always bear in mind that the ball is in your court. They are the ones
who need the opportunity and you are assisting them to appreciate this.
Do not try to influence them. Alternatively, when you begin helping
people out of a legitimate concern, working through their issues, they
will start paying attention to you and will request the opportunities.

7. Explaining the business by telephone

The reason for a phone call is to encourage the prospect. If telephone
calls can seal all the deals, then no one will have to hold opportunity
meetings any longer or hire offices. People would just be seated at home
and call people to become millionaires.

Once your purpose is extremely obvious that you are just inviting, you
will not bewilder people by chatting about the opening, merchandise or
plan. Bear in mind, the person on the other end of the telephone will
still have an opportunity to say no to you, even after you have
explained the whole thing for an hour or so, and that is one thing you
definitely do not want.

8. Telling prospects that this is not MLM or network marketing

Most newbies are so anxious or uncomfortable when the prospects ask
these dreadful questions:

Is this MLM?
Is this one of those networking things?
Is this one of those pyramid selling things?
Are you attempting to enlist me into one of those Direct Selling things?

Most will say, Um, no its not. Yeah it is a MLM but we are not really
selling... hello? Hello??

Ever get those sinking feelings?

9. Never tell stories to your prospects. It makes you look bad and
people are not dim. Either tell them openly that it IS an MLM or
Networking business (we should be proud that we are in a multi-million
dollar industry) or turn the question around by asking, What do you mean
is it MLM what do you think about MLM? Then let him, or her, give you
their answer. Book a meeting after that.

Remember: If you are guarded about what you are doing, your prospects
will feel that they will have to do similar if they join you.

10. Deceiving my friends into an opportunity meeting

An additional gigantic error: asking your friends or prospects out for a
drink and then taking them to an opportunity meeting without telling
them that it is an opportunity meeting.

You achieve nothing by hiding things from your prospects. Be open and
proud of what you are doing! Use confidence, not deception.

Remember, avoiding the wrong things saves you the valuable time (some
people in MLM do the wrong things for years) so you can learn how to do
the right things with the time you saved.

Is this practical stuff or just theory? Must I do the wrong things
myself to prove that it is really wrong so I can feel it for real? Well,
A mother does not need to go on drugs in order to prove to her child
that they should avoid drugs now...?

Remember that in MLM, just like in real life that we must learn from the
mistakes of others. We do not have all the time in the world to make all
the mistakes ourselves!

<h2>Networking - Why, How and Where</h2>

<p> <br>

It's hard to be in business today, certainly in the professional services sector, without having heard the term 'networking'.  Regarded by many as the Marmite of business, it is said that you either are a networker or you aren't.  And if you think you aren't, you shouldn't even try to do it.<br>

<br>

Rubbish!<br>

<br>

First of all, networking is essential to any business - whether offline or online.  The business you get from personal recommendation will be some of the best business you ever do - they have pretty much made up their minds to use you before they even call you, and they are a lot less concerned with price.  And it's not just for solicitors and accountants - when your pipes burst, how did you decide on a plumber to come out and fix it?  Was it someone you had heard good things about before?  Maybe you didn't know anyone, so you called a friend and asked if they knew a good plumber?  Joe Bloggs Plumbers just won the business of fixing your pipes through networking.<br>

<br>

A good way to look at it is not as 'networking' but as 'word-of-mouth marketing'.  Because it is part of your marketing mix - how's your advertising?  Local papers?  Spot on radio?  Good, good.  PR?  Interview on local news this week?  Fantastic.  How about promotions?  Give aways? Offers?  All sorted?  Great stuff.  Got a website?  Optimised for the search engines?  Lots of enquiries from it too?  Brilliant.<br>

<br>

And how about your word of mouth?<br>

<br>

Not enough people concentrate on generating referrals and getting people to mention their business to others.  Millions of pounds of business is done every year through referral and recommendation.  If you're not getting any of it, you need to think long and hard about why not.<br>

<br>

So you've got yourself to a networking event, you tell the people there about what you have to offer, and then ask if they want to buy it, right?  Wrong!  If you do this you have become the person at a networking event that everyone wants to avoid - the one handing out business cards like they're dealing a poker game; the one who asks you nothing and tells you more than you could ever want to know about what they do.<br>

<br>

So how do you do it?  The best way to network is to build trust, build relationships, to think about what you can do for the other people in the room before you think about what you might get.  Be a 'people person', be genuinely interested in the people you meet at events.  Great networkers want to help as well as get help - because they like helping others, not just because it might get them some business in the future.<br>

<br>

Networking is about building a relationship that eventually leads to business being done, either between you and your new contact, between you and someone they recommend, or between them and someone you recommend.  Don't discount that last one - they have to get something out of your relationship as well, otherwise it isn't a relationship.  If you help them get more business, they will do the same for you - in fact they'll feel obliged to.<br>

<br>

Where can I network?<br>

<br>

The short answer is absolutely anywhere!  Remember Joe Bloggs Plumbers, the guys who fixed your pipes?  You don't find many plumbers at networking events, but they still get referrals.  Networking happens when you talk to your colleagues at work, when you go to the pub with your friends, it happens when you overhear a conversation in the bus queue.  Networking is about the impression you leave people with, and you make impressions all day, every day.<br>

<br>

Of course you will make more effective contacts for referrals at specialised networking events, but remember there are several different kinds of events you can go to.  Some of the most established are breakfast meetings, which usually start around 7.00am and finish around 9.00am.  Meetings are usually weekly and the format is very focused and regimented.  For those who like this format, there is a lot of business to be done, but it is an acquired taste.  Try it out, but bear in mind whether or not you can keep up with the regular early mornings and very formal structure.  Also, most breakfast meetings are restricted to one person from each business sector, so you are not as likely to meet people you can form alliances and joint ventures with, which is a very important, and often overlooked part of networking.<br>

<br>

There are also several different kinds of event organised by groups such as local government organisations, such as race days, golf days and others.  These can be a lot of fun, but are very often filled with people who are there for the golf rather than to do business, and you may have to kiss a lot of frogs to find your prince.  Networking events are really a matter of preference and perspective, and you should go to as many events as you can at first, and then stick with the ones that work for you.<br>

<br>

In summary, there is a simple and effective way to network that anyone can do:<br>

<br>

1.  Get to know people as people, not prospects.<br>

2.  Everything happens after a meeting, not during.  Always, always follow up.<br>

3.  Give referrals as well as expect to receive them.<br>

4.  Keep in touch on a regular basis.<br>

<br>

Best of luck with your networking!<br>

Network Marketing Success: 8 Tips for Effective Downline Leadership


This article was posted by noreply@blogger.com (Article Man) Author details may be found in the resource box at the end of the article

Leading a downline is a challenging part of any MLM or network marketing business. But effective leadership is a vital part of helping your downline to produce at top levels.

Here are eight success strategies for effective MLM leadership.

1. Ask questions. Effective leadership involves empowering your downline to do things for themselves. Allow your downline to solve their own problems and answer their own questions. Guiding them to the answers is a matter of asking the right questions as an upline:
"What do you think you could do in that situation?"
"What worked out the best for you with this business-building event?"
"How would you handle that differently next time?"
When you are tempted to tell team members what to do, ask a question instead and allow them to discover the answer for themselves.

2. Find each individual's personal strength. Many times, the network marketing industry is so focused on duplication that we forget the fact that each individual brings a unique set of skills, strengths, and experiences. Invest some time identifying particular ways that a person can be successful with your business - even if they are beyond the duplicable system that you have set up.

3. Lead, don't push. Effective leadership doesn't involve pushing, dragging, or bribing people to success. Leading is about walking out in front of people, successfully working the business so that they will want to follow you on their own accord. It's about making personal relationships with people so that they can ask you questions. Provide the information and tools they need, and then inspire them by successfully demonstrating the example yourself.

4. Manage your time effectively. As a leader, you're constantly identifying the one thing that is the most valuable use of your time, right now. Effective leaders don't allow each of their team members to chat away for hours on the phone. View yourself as a businessperson, and keep each conversation on task.

5. Teach that consistency is the key to success. Help your downline to understand that success is never about one isolated event. It's a marathon - not a sprint - with continual and consistent baby steps. Create a list of simple business building tasks, and teach them to keep a log of the tasks completed each day. Whether it's 3, 5, or 10 tasks, let them know that success depends on how many of these tasks they commit to completing on a consistent basis.

6. Keep consistent communication. Send team updates or newsletters via email to your downline at least every two weeks. Recognize achievements as much as possible. Everyone loves to see his or her name in print. This, in itself, can be tremendously motivating.

7. Know when to move on. Recognize that you can't make anyone do anything. You can lead, but if one of your downline won't follow - it might be a better use of your time to find a more self-motivated person than to beat yourself up to motivate someone who, for one reason or another, isn't working at the business.

8. Take five. Creating a large and successful network marketing team is so fun and rewarding that we sometimes forget to take breaks - and that can lead to burnout. Take some time off every now and then, and enjoy the journey.

What Is Network Marketing?


This article was posted by noreply@blogger.com (Article Man) Author details may be found in the resource box at the end of the article

Network marketing as predicted by experts, is showing definite signs of going mainstream.
More and more people who previously rejected Network Marketing, are now getting involved, and large companies that used traditional methods of marketing in the past, are now adopting the concept.

What is it? Network Marketing, as it is called today had been around since the 1950s. Network
Marketing originally known as Multi-Level Marketing (MLM) is probably one of the most misunderstood concepts in America today.

In Network Marketing, companies move products through a group of independent distributors who buy wholesale, sell retail, and sponsor other people to do the same. For your efforts, you can earn overrides on multi-levels of people in your organization.

Often mistaken for pyramid schemes, which are illegal and move no products into the marketplace, Network Marketing allows average people to earn above average incomes. It is a fact that many people are earning a few hundred dollars a month, sometimes tens of thousands of dollars a month, or even earn in excess of a hundred thousand dollars or more.

Whats so attractive about this business is that there is no prejudice. Anybody over 18 can prosper and succeed. No color, race, gender, age, employment or educational background can stop you. All you have to do is be open-minded and follow the simple steps laid out by your company. You have unlimited earning potential. There is no ceiling. Personal growth, along with financial freedom are two of the things you can expect from Network Marketing.

First, ask yourself what the difference is between Network Marketing and Multi-Level Marketing. Nothing! They are one in the same. MLM has been around for forty some odd years now and started as a part time business opportunity. By the middle of the eighties many people were earning substantial amounts of money and were beginning to do the business full time. With corporate down-sizing, layoffs, and jobs no longer as secure as they once were, many people started looking at this business in a whole new light, as a rather inexpensive way to go into business for yourself.
